Answer:

  • x = 30°
  • y = 20°

Step-by-step explanation:

The relevant relations are ...

  • the sum of the arcs of a circle is 360°
  • an inscribed angle subtends an arc twice its measure

These give rise to two equations. (x and y are in degrees)

  6y +6y +4x = 360

  6y = 2(2x)

Substituting the latter into the former gives ...

  6y +6y +6y = 360

  y = 20 . . . . . . . . . . . . divide by 18

Then using this in the second equation, we have ...

  6(20) = 4x

  30 = x . . . . . . . . divide by 4

The measures of x and y are 30° and 20°, respectively.
